Respiratory virus HMPV spreads across Northern California without a vaccine

Summary by Scot Scoop News
Doctors are warning people to stay watchful as human metapneumovirus (HMPV), a seasonal respiratory virus connected to illnesses such as pneumonia and bronchitis, is circulating widely in California. Recent data from the WastewaterSCAN Dashboard shows increased levels of HMPV detected in wastewater samples across dozens of Northern California cities.
